Resume Writing Tips for Project Managers
1. Start with a compelling professional summary
Write 2-3 sentences that highlight your most relevant Project Manager experience, key skills, and career achievements. Example: "PMP-certified project manager with 8+ years delivering complex IT projects. Track record of $20M+ in successful project delivery. Expert in Agile and hybrid methodologies."
2. Use powerful action verbs
Start each bullet point with strong action verbs specific to Project Manager roles: Delivered, Led, Managed, Coordinated, Planned. These demonstrate initiative and impact.

4. Choose the right resume format
A reverse-chronological format works best, listing your most recent experience first. This format best showcases Project Manager candidates' strengths.
5. Optimize for ATS with relevant keywords
Include these key terms for Project Manager roles: Project Management, Agile, Scrum, Waterfall, PMP, Risk Management. Match keywords from the job description.

7. Keep formatting clean and professional
Use a simple format with clear headings. Avoid tables, graphics, and unusual fonts that ATS systems may not parse correctly.
Achievement Bullet Examples for Project Managers
Use these examples as inspiration for writing powerful achievement-focused bullet points:
Delivered $5M digital transformation project 10% under budget
Metrics: $5M project, 10% cost savings
Context: 18-month enterprise initiative
Managed portfolio of 12 concurrent projects totaling $8M
Metrics: $8M portfolio, 12 projects
Context: PMO leadership
Improved on-time delivery rate from 65% to 92% across department
Metrics: 27% improvement in OTD
Context: Process optimization
Led cross-functional team of 25 across 3 time zones
Metrics: 25 team members, 3 time zones
Context: Global project delivery
Reduced project risk incidents by 40% through proactive management
Metrics: 40% fewer risk incidents
Context: Risk management framework

Frequently Asked Questions About Project Manager Resumes
What should I include in a Project Manager resume?
A Project Manager resume should include your contact information, a professional summary highlighting your key qualifications, work experience with quantified achievements, relevant skills (including Project Planning, Agile/Scrum, Risk Management), education, and any certifications. Tailor each section to match the specific job requirements and use keywords from the job description.
How long should a Project Manager resume be?
For most Project Manager positions, your resume should be 1-2 pages. Entry-level candidates should aim for one page, while experienced professionals with 10+ years of relevant experience may use two pages. Focus on recent, relevant experience and achievements rather than listing every job you've held. Quality content matters more than length.
What format works best for a Project Manager resume?
The chronological format typically works best for Project Manager resumes as it highlights your career progression and recent experience. Use a clean, professional design with clear section headings. Avoid graphics, tables, and unusual fonts that may confuse ATS systems. Save your resume as a PDF to preserve formatting unless the employer specifically requests a different format.
How can I make my Project Manager resume stand out?
Make your Project Manager resume stand out by quantifying your achievements with specific numbers and metrics, using strong action verbs like Delivered, Led, Managed, and tailoring your content to match each job description. Include relevant keywords to pass ATS screening, showcase unique projects or accomplishments, and ensure your resume is error-free with professional formatting.
